Initial backfill shall be placed as soon as possible after laying the pipe and <br /> rshall maintain a pace with the pipe laying so that no more ' than five pipe <br /> joints separate laying and backfilling operations . Initial back fill shall <br /> include all haunching and backfill from the top of the bedding to a <br /> compacted depth of twelve inches over the pipe . All haunching and <br /> backfilling shall be done in the dry . <br /> 2 . Initial backfill shall be done as specified below: <br /> a. Haunching of the pipe shall be by hand placement and <br /> compaction of material in maximum 4 inch layers from the bottom <br /> of the trench to the springline of the pipe , taking care to fill all <br /> voids below and around the pipe . Backfilling shall be carefully <br /> continued in layers not exceeding 6 inches in thickness for the full <br /> trench width until the compacted fill is 12 inches above the top of the <br /> pipe . <br /> b . During initial backfilling the fill shall be deposited evenly along both <br /> ' sides of the pipe from a height not to exceed 2 feet above the top of <br /> pipe, and fill shall not be dropped directly on the unprotected pipe <br /> surface . <br /> c . Where thrust blocks , encasement, or other cast-in-place <br /> concrete items are below grade, no backfilling shall start until <br /> ' the specific items have been inspected and approved by the <br /> Engineer or his authorized representative . <br /> ' d . The backfill to one foot above the top of the utility shall be <br /> thoroughly compacted with curved end tamping bars under and <br /> on each side of the pipe and flat tamped between the pipe and trench <br /> wall and shall be completed before the remainder of the trench is <br /> backfilled . Initial backfill shall be compacted to 100 percent of <br /> maximum density as determined by AASHTO T480 . No subsequent <br /> ' backfill will be permitted until the initial backfill has been <br /> accepted by the Engineer or his authorized representative . <br /> B . SUBSEQUENT BACKFILL <br /> 1 .
